The G4217 ChengduâChamdo Expressway ( Chinese: æéœâæéœé«éć Źè·Ż), also referred to as the Rongchang Expressway ( Chinese: èæé«éć Źè·Ż), is an under construction expressway in China that connects the cities of Chengdu, Sichuan to Chamdo, Tibet. [1]
The expressway starts in Chengdu, and continues through Dujiangyan, Wenchuan County, Li County, Barkam, GarzĂȘ County, DĂȘgĂȘ County and Jomda County, before terminating in Chamdo. The section from Barkam to Chamdo is still under construction. [2] [3]
